Maasai Cultural Village Experience

Many Masai Mara lodges arrange visits to a nearby Maasai village, giving guests a genuine cultural exchange with the community whose land borders, and in the case of the private conservancies directly comprises, the reserve itself. The quality of this experience varies considerably by operator, and we choose lodges with direct, ongoing community relationships rather than a transactional tourist stop.

Frequently asked questions

Is a Maasai village visit included automatically on a Masai Mara safari?
Not automatically — it's usually arranged as an optional half-day activity through your specific lodge.

How do I know the visit genuinely benefits the community?
Ask your operator directly about the specific community relationship and how proceeds are shared before booking.
